According to our (Global Info Research) latest study, the global Agricultural Logistics market size was valued at US$ 28975 million in 2025 and is forecast to a readjusted size of US$ 41469 million by 2032 with a CAGR of 5.2% during review period.

Agricultural logistics refers to the transportation, warehousing, loading and unloading, sorting, cold chain logistics, dry bulk cargo transportation, port transshipment, grain silos, agricultural input distribution, order fulfillment, cross-border trade, and supply chain management services surrounding agricultural production materials, agricultural products, and primary processed agricultural products. Its targets include agricultural inputs such as seeds, fertilizers, pesticides, feed, and agricultural machinery parts, as well as agricultural products such as grains, oilseeds, cotton, sugar, coffee, fruits and vegetables, meat, aquatic products, dairy products, and flowers. Compared to general logistics, agricultural logistics places greater emphasis on seasonality, geographically dispersed production areas, control of freshness and spoilage, temperature and humidity management, food safety traceability, port and silo capacity, bulk transportation costs, price fluctuations, and international trade risk management.

Key trends include: First, global trade in grains, oilseeds, and agricultural inputs remains highly dependent on maritime transport, inland waterway barges, railways, port silos, and the logistics networks of large agricultural traders; second, fresh agricultural products such as fruits, vegetables, meat, seafood, and dairy products are driving growth in cold chain storage, refrigerated transport, forward warehouses, and last-mile delivery; third, extreme weather, geopolitics, trade barriers, and port congestion have increased the demand for agricultural supply chain resilience; fourth, digital grain depots, agricultural product traceability, vehicle-cargo matching, IoT temperature control, automated sorting, and AI-driven route optimization are rapidly gaining popularity; and fifth, the Chinese, Indian, Southeast Asian, Latin American, and African markets are experiencing growth driven by agricultural modernization, e-commerce of fresh produce, and agricultural product exports.
